Camping Sanctuaries: Keep Protected from the Elements

In snowy conditions, having sufficient sanctuary is necessary for remaining warm and completely dry. A tough outdoor tents with a water resistant rainfly will secure https://jsbin.com/qofotixafe you from wind, snow, and rainfall during your snow camping trip. Additionally, consider bringing a tarp or groundsheet to develop an extra layer of insulation in between you and the chilly ground.

Camping Tools: Be Gotten Ready For Anything

When venturing into the wilderness in winter, it's important to have the right devices at hand. A multi-tool or Pocket knife can can be found in helpful for different jobs such as cutting branches for fire wood or dealing with gear on-the-go. Don't neglect to pack suits or a trustworthy fire starter for constructing campfires in cool weather.
